DNS,如何采集全球每一个国家的dns服务器及运营商地址,然后检查域名是否被屏蔽、被墙、被停止解析。因为现在出现一个情况,域名在某些国家无法访问
如何采集全球每一个国家的dns服务器及运营商地址,然后检查域名是否被屏蔽、被墙、被停止解析。
因为现在出现一个情况,域名在某些国家无法访问
---跟dns没关系吧 跟大陆一样直接污染你域名 你查到了也没用 只能换域名
---这种应该是国家级防火墙把你屏蔽了 只能换域名了 一般dns服务不会主动去屏蔽一个域名
我就是要能检测出来,这样我可以切换域名
有什么方法可以检测出来,比如我一个域名,做个定时任务,每隔多少秒扫一下全球访问情况,看看哪里被屏蔽或者墙了
---那你可能要买全球的服务器 然后做一个定时访问,不然谁的服务器给你定时访问呢
比如我用域名请求每个国家的dns服务器,看看dns服务器是否给我解析,方法可行不
---也可以试试
--为什么是每个国家的dns服务器,不能直接在某个dns服务器上,然后换不同国家的ip来访问该域名吗,哪来的不同国家的ip呢,这不是很简单吗
---https://dnschecker.org/public-dns 这个网站还算挺全的 全球公共dns
这个只是国内吧
只是有限的几个国家 要的是全球
---怎么会有这种需求。。。
--大哥的业务遍布全球啊
--全球的DNS服务器有哪些?
--https://dnschecker.org/public-dns
---nslookup 这个命令可以吗,这么多DNS服务器
---可以啊
---每个都查一下,能不能解析
---把全球的dns nslookup一次就好了
【版權聲明】
本文爲原創,遵循CC 4.0 BY-SA版權協議!轉載時請附上原文鏈接及本聲明。
原文鏈接:https://gugehome.com/am.php?t=nNNv8qOsgUYJ Tag: DNS